Our first baby will be turning one in six weeks.

I was wondering whether anyone could please let me know of any keepsakes I could create before his birthday?

I’ve absolutely loved the last 10 months, have taken loads of pictures and we’ve done a few handprints bu that’s about it. Has anyone got any creative ideas as to anything else I could do?

I’m not the arty crafty type but lockdown is inspiring me to try something new.

Have you got a milestones book? DGS has one, first smile, first words etc. First arm splint as well, the lunatic.

DisgraceToTheYChromosome · 01/05/2020 10:18

Also when he grows out of his first shoes, have them mounted. DD's pair were the most adorable patent leather Mary Janes with tiny red flowers embroidered on them.

Whatsnewpussyhat · 01/05/2020 10:26

Photo book of first year. Gives a reason to get all the nice pics off your phone.

If you can sew, you can make lovely patch work style blankets from old clothes.

My mum has also started sewing a cross stitch motif on a large piece of cross stitch fabric for mile stones. So first sleep over at nanas for example the ones that aren't normally recorded.
